We are working on a project where a university lecture theater is going to also be used for performances. Hence there is stage lighting going into the room.
Should this be included in a Part L calc?
My view is that the NCM modelling guide only mentions general and display lighting as features of the notional building.
Hence I think it should be excluded.
Does anyone know of any other document/source that supports or opposes this conclusion?

I'm not sure if I know of a document which spells it out but I'd agree that stage lighting should not be included.
Obviously the NCM guide only defines general and display lighting, therefore we have no way to include stage lighting even if we wanted to.
